a professional appealing good looking and atheletic image of a caucasian man exercising or playing sports outside on a sunny day 194 300x300Reading Time: 2 minutesEscitalopram is a medicinal compound that belongs to a group of pharmaceuticals known as sel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s). It is a potent variant most commonly used to treat mental health conditions such as depression and anxiety. It works primarily by impacting the neurological chemical balances, specifically serotonin. The Role of Serotonin in the Human Body Serotonin, a neurotransmitter synthesized in the central nervous system and the gastrointestinal tract, plays a crucial role in various body functions. Understanding Sermorelin Sermorelin, a synthetic compound, mimics a specific peptide hormone produced by the human body: the Growth Hormone Releasing Hormone (GHRH). GHRH’s function is fundamental, overseeing the production and release of human growth hormone (HGH) within the body. Reading Time: 2 minutesUnderstanding Erectile Dysfunction Erectile dysfunction (ED), commonly known as impotence, is a condition characterized by the inability to achieve or maintain an erection sufficient for satisfactory sexual performance. It is a prevalent issue among American males, affecting an estimated 30 million men in the United States. ED can be a source of significant distress and can impact not only sexual health but also overall well-being and quality of life. Causes of Erectile Dysfunction The etiology of ED is multifaceted, often involving a combination of physical and psychological factors. Reading Time: 3 minutesIntroduction to Testosterone Propionate Testosterone Propionate is a synthetic variant of the naturally occurring hormone testosterone, widely used in the medical field to address a variety of hormonal imbalances in American males. As a short-acting ester of testosterone, it plays a crucial role in the management of conditions such as hypogonadism, where the body fails to produce adequate levels of testosterone. The prostate, a small gland located below the bladder and in front of the rectum, plays a crucial role in male reproductive health. As men grow older, they may experience various prostate-related conditions, ranging from ben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H) to more serious issues like prostate cancer.
